Vechiul AES bun este încă considerat un standard de aur pentru securitatea online, în timp ce XChaCha20 este mai simplu, mai rapid și sigur pentru viitor.
Criptarea joacă un rol esențial în păstrarea datelor sensibile trimise online și stocate în sistemele informatice pentru a nu fi furate, sabotate sau compromise în alt mod. Pe scurt, este o metodă de a masca informațiile făcându-le ilizibile pentru cei care nu au un cheie de decriptare - și dacă utilizați orice serviciu care utilizează un algoritm de criptare, ar trebui să fiți singurul cu cheia.
Utilizat de cele mai sigure VPN-uri, baze de date sigure și chiar de guvernul SUA, AES pe 256 de biți este considerat astăzi un standard de criptare esențial. Între timp, tot mai multe companii trec la un XChaCha20 de ultimă generație ca o alternativă mai nouă, mai simplă și mai rapidă. Deci, care sunt diferențele dintre cele două? Ce îi face speciali?
Ce este AES pe 256 de biți?
Advanced Encryption Standard (AES) este un algoritm cu cheie simetrică ales de guvernul SUA pentru a-și proteja informațiile secrete. AES folosește un cifru bloc pentru a cripta datele - transformă datele care vor fi criptate în curând în blocuri și apoi le criptează în loturi.
În timp ce toate cele trei tipuri de AES (128, 192 și 256 de biți) folosesc aceleași blocuri de 128 de biți, lungimea cheii pe care o folosesc variază. După cum sugerează și numele, Criptare AES pe 256 de biți folosește lungimea cheii de 256 de biți pentru a cripta (și ulterior decripta) un bloc de date. Apoi, fiecare bloc va trece prin 14 runde de criptare înainte de a putea fi partajat în siguranță pe internet. Acest lucru face ca AES de 256 de biți să fie cel mai puternic dintre cele trei tipuri de AES și imun chiar și la cele mai intense atacuri de forță brută.
Deoarece AES pe 256 de biți este o criptare simetrică, utilizează o singură cheie pentru criptare și decriptare. De exemplu, dacă utilizați instrumente de colaborare sigure pentru a partaja cu cineva un document sensibil, veți avea nevoie de aceeași cheie pentru a decripta datele și a le face lizibile.
Chiar dacă ești victimă un atac Man-in-the-Middle (MITM). iar infractorii cibernetici pun mâna pe datele dvs. sensibile, nu le vor putea folosi în forma criptată.
Ce este criptarea XChaCha20?
Spre deosebire de AES pe 256 de biți, algoritmul XChaCha20 este un tip de criptare de criptare în flux, ceea ce înseamnă că criptează fiecare bit de date separat, în loc să împartă datele în blocuri. La fel ca concurentul său, este simetric - ceea ce înseamnă că folosește o singură cheie pentru a cifra și a descifra datele - dar există și o versiune asimetrică a acesteia.
Deoarece XChaCha20 omite activitatea de divizare a blocurilor, face întregul proces mai simplu și mai rapid decât AES pe 256 de biți. De asemenea, cheia secretă a lui XChaCha20 are o lungime de 256 de biți, așa că nu există nicio șansă să ajungeți cu o versiune mai puțin sigură a acesteia.
Deși nu se bucură de aceeași popularitate ca AES pe 256 de biți, XChaCha20 urcă în mod constant în topuri, pe măsură ce companii precum Google, Cloudflare și Nord Security îl îmbrățișează. NordPass ajunge chiar atât de departe încât îl numește pe XChaCha20 „viitorul criptării”, prezicând că tot mai multe platforme mobile se vor muta la el în curând.
Nu este o surpriză, deoarece tehnologia de criptare a devenit o parte esențială a lumii moderne, oferindu-vă un modalitate ușoară de a-ți cripta viața de zi cu zi.
Care este diferența dintre criptarea AES pe 256 de biți și XChaCha20?
AES de 256 de biți este un cifr de bloc, în timp ce XChaCha20 este un cifr de flux, care este diferența principală dintre cele două din care derivă toate celelalte diferențe.
- Fiind o criptare bazată pe blocuri, AES pe 256 de biți este mai complex decât XChaCha20. Face criptarea în sine puțin mai sigură, dar nu face mare lucru pentru securitatea generală - dimpotrivă. Cu cât algoritmul este mai complex, cu atât este mai mare riscul ca cineva din lanț să facă o greșeală și să expună datele amenințărilor cibernetice.
- AES pe 256 de biți este disponibil în trei versiuni (128, 192 și 256 de biți), în timp ce există doar o versiune de 256 de biți a XChaCha20.
- Spre deosebire de AES de 256 de biți, XChaCha20 poate funcționa fără probleme fără hardware special, ceea ce face criptarea mai ușor de implementat și mai puțin predispusă la erori tehnice și umane.
- XChaCha20 este mai rapid decât AES pe 256 de biți, așa că este mai puțin probabil să fii enervat de vitezele lente ale conexiunii. Fără hardware special, AES pe 256 de biți se află în urma concurentului său fără hardware. În plus, cifrurile în flux sunt semnificativ mai rapide decât omologii lor bazați pe blocuri.
- AES pe 256 de biți există de peste două decenii și se bucură de o reputație excelentă. Între timp, XChaCha20 este încă noul copil din blocul de securitate cibernetică și nu a avut încă șansa de a se bucura de aceeași popularitate.
AES pe 256 de biți sau XChaCha20: care este mai sigur?
Deși AES pe 256 de biți și XChaCha20 au propriile avantaje și dezavantaje, ambele vă pot spori în mod semnificativ securitatea și vă pot proteja confidențialitatea digitală. În timp ce complexitatea face AES pe 256 de biți puternic, criptarea XChaCha20 este de fapt consolidată de simplitatea sa inerentă.
În cele din urmă, AES pe 256 de biți este încă un standard industrial. Cu toate acestea, XChaCha20 îl ajunge rapid din urmă în această cursă, lăudându-se cu viteză, simplitate și dorință de a face față provocărilor viitoare de securitate cibernetică.